Warning Signs You Need Desiccant Dehumidification
Recognizing the signs of excess moisture is crucial to preventing costly repairs and potential health risks. Catch these warning signs early on, and you'll save yourself a world of trouble.
Musty Odors That Won't Go Away
Unpleasant odors that linger in your home, often accompanied by visible stains or discoloration, show a moisture issue. Don't ignore these warning signs, or they'll only get worse!
Visible Water Stains or Discoloration
Water spots or discoloration on your ceilings, walls, or floors can signify a more serious moisture problem. Don't wait until it's too late to take action.
Warped or Buckled Flooring
Warping or buckling flooring is a clear indication of excess moisture in your home. It's not just an aesthetic issue; it's a structural one too.
Peeling Paint or Wallpaper
Peeling paint or wallpaper can be a sign of moisture issues, often accompanied by warping or discoloration in the underlying surface.
Unpleasant Smells Coming from Electrical Outlets
Foul odors emanating from electrical outlets can show moisture accumulation within the wall cavities. This is a serious issue that needs professional attention.
Water-Saturated Insulation
Water-saturated insulation can cause significant energy losses, compromise your home's structural integrity, and create an ideal environment for mold and mildew to grow.

Common Questions About Desiccant Dehumidification
What causes moisture buildup in my home?
Causes of moisture buildup can be attributed to various factors, such as high humidity levels, poor ventilation, plumbing leaks, and condensation from appliances. Regular checks on your home's condition will help you identify potential issues before they become major problems.
How long does Desiccant Dehumidification take?
Remediation timelines vary depending on the complexity of the issue, the size of the affected area, and the availability of equipment and resources. In general, you can expect the restoration process to take anywhere from 3-5 days, with some cases resolving in as little as 1-2 days.
